Powered by Adobe Commerce 2.4.3-p2


Power BI Sales Cube

This is an Integration with a Third Party Service. Other charges and fees may be required to use this extension on your Store


Back to top

Power BI is a cloud-based business analytics service from Microsoft that allows you to have a single view on your most critical business data at any time, from any place. With Power BI account you are able to create, view and share your personal dashboards and reports with other Power BI users, access your dashboards on mobile devices or publish them to the web. 

The Power BI Sales Cube extension includes a fully functional Business Intelligence solution with data preparation, incremental data delivery to Power BI Service and with ready to use reports. 

The extension will automatically process and prepare sales data for analytics, and it will deliver this data to Power BI Service. It will automatically update the data with recent orders by configured schedule. Users of Power BI will have access to a sales dataset that includes a comprehensive data model with different measures and dimensions across the sales process, nicely linked together in the most optimized format for Power BI Service.

Out of the box, reports can be loaded from Magento extension to Power BI Service. Connected with the sales dataset, they will provide insights and analytics based on Magento data. 

Once your data will be delivered to Power BI Service, you can:

  • Use out of the box reports on Web and Mobile App.
  • Create your own reports with a simple drag and drop user interface.
  • Connect to your data from Power BI Desktop and extend the data model with your own calculated measures written as DAX (Data Analysis Expressions).
  • Share your reports, add bookmarks, set up alerts and many other features that continuously improve with new releases of Power BI.


Account & Pricing

Power BI Sales Cube extension is integrated with Azure Active Directory (Azure AD) to provide secure sign-in and authorization for your Magento store. Before you start using Power BI Sales Cube you need:

All users, who will be using Power BI from your Magento store will have to be added to your Azure Active Directory tenant.

The extension uses a Client ID to identify itself to Azure AD. You also need a client secret key. Please, refer to Microsoft Power BI documentation for the information on how to set up an Azure AD environment for the Power BI app in and get authentication security token (client secret key). Obtained client ID and client secret key might be provided to the Power BI extension on Magento configuration page.

You can use Power BI service for free or buy Power BI Pro for $9.99 / USER / MONTH. Alternatively, you may purchase capacity based service with Power BI Premium or Power BI Embedded package. See pricing and features for more details. All features described below relate to a free service plan if not stated explicitly.

Additionally, you will be required to register on a website of the extension developer to get the license activation code for your license.


Key Features

  • Highly efficient incremental Data Extraction from Magento Platform
  • Prepare and load sales data in a form, optimized for Q&A and Ad-Hoc Interactive Reports
  • The fully automated process of data delivery and reports actualization
  • Embed Reports and other Power BI content to Magento admin pages
  • Use out of the box ready to use reports to help you to get started and give you the inspiration to create your own reports
  • High level of data quality ensured with thorough automated and manual testing
  • Business-friendly, well-documented data model allowing business-oriented users to build reports and dashboards without any technical knowledge
  • Data includes relationships between websites / stores / products / categories / orders / order items / invoices / customers that allow to cross-filter / drill-down to the level of a single order line
  • Support for Power BI workspaces for easy collaboration with your colleagues
  • Possibility to use a separate database for Analytical data processing (Mini DWH / Data Mart)
  • No extra software required. All communication is done via the APIs directly with Power BI Service
  • Backup Power BI Reports


Embedded Analytics

One of the important features is the possibility to have embedded reports inside Magento pages. This is extremely valuable because it allows you to make usage of statistics being easily adopted across your company. The key here is that statistics on a particular order/product/customer will be accessible inside Magento just at the time and in the place where you need this information. 

Embedded Question&Answer section in the Magento store allows you to type in your sales related question and get a response in a form of visual representation of your data. You can even save money with Power BI Embedded capacity where you are not required to have Power BI account for every employee who will access the Power BI Reports.


Use Cases

  • Provide Mobile access to Magento sales statistics to your team and stakeholders
  • Use interactive reports to analyze sales performance and to understand what are the factors that influence the performance
  • Easily create any custom reports based on sales data of any complexity with custom calculated measures
  • Provide access to ready to use, cost-efficient BI solution for your employees to drive data-driven culture
  • Do not miss market opportunities by letting your Sales and Marketing teams to have an easy way of getting insights from your data
  • Set up measurable goals as your objectives and provide easy ways of monitoring your success
  • Save time and costs on development and integration with BI tools by using ready to use full-stack BI solution provided with high-quality support


Sample Reports

  1. Sales Forecasting
  2. Monthly performance report
  3. Related products
  4. Repeated orders
  5. Average order value
  6. Data actualization status
  7. Today's performance
  8. Latest 7 days performance
  9. Orders by state
  10. Average price analysis
  11. Product price change
  12. Sales rule performance analysis
  13. Orders overview
  14. Sales overview
  15. Year to year comparison
  16. Top products
  17. Product attributes analysis
  18. Payments analysis
  19. Workflow time analysis
  20. Sales by location
  21. Age and order behavior analysis
  22. Advanced product search
  23. Products ABC analysis
  24. Customers ABC analysis
  25. Customer-based basket analysis



Our support covers the data quality. Together with our SLA we provide Data Dictionary with a description of data tables, columns, and calculated measures. If something does not behave as it is described, we will investigate the issue and provide you with a solution.

Our goal is to make sure that our solution will fit your particular needs and that you will take maximum benefits from insights based on your data. Read more about support conditions in our Service Level Agreement.

With our support, you are not required to have dedicated in-house ETL / BI professionals responsible for maintaining the process of data preparation and delivery. We advise you on how you can achieve your goals with respect to reporting based on your Magento sales data.

Technical Specifications

Back to top

Seller profile

Kyrylo Kostiukov

Seller contact



Power BI Service

Current Version


Adobe Commerce platform compatibility

Open Source (CE): 2.3 (current), 2.4 (current), 2.2 (obsolete)

Commerce on prem (EE): 2.3 (current), 2.4 (current)

Commerce on Cloud (ECE): 2.3 (current), 2.4 (current)


Stable Build


11 August, 2021


Extensions, Reporting & Analytics

Supported Browsers

Chrome, Firefox, Opera, Safari, Edge, IE

Quality Report

Back to top

Installation & Varnish Tests


Coding Standard


Plagiarism Check


Malware Check


Marketing Review


Manual Testing


All tests were conducted on the latest versions of Adobe Commerce that existed for the compatible release lines at the moment of the extension submission. Latest versions of all other software were used, as applicable.

Release Notes

Back to top


  • Compatible with Open Source (CE) : 2.2 2.3 2.4
  • Compatible with Commerce on prem (EE) : 2.3 2.4
  • Compatible with Commerce on Cloud (ECE) : 2.3 2.4
  • Stability: Stable Build
  • Description:

    Add possibility to use CSV files and Magento API endpoints as a source for Power BI Tables.


  • Compatible with Open Source (CE) : 2.2 2.3 2.4
  • Compatible with Commerce on prem (EE) : 2.3 2.4
  • Compatible with Commerce on Cloud (ECE) : 2.3 2.4
  • Stability: Stable Build
  • Description:

    Support for latest Magento versions (up to 2.4.2). Bug-fixing. Some extra enhancements and better support for customizations.


  • Compatible with Open Source (CE) : 2.2 2.3
  • Stability: Stable Build
  • Description:

    First release of Power BI Integration with Sales Cube.


Back to top

The best place to start if you need help with a specific extension is to contact the developer. All Adobe Commerce developers have both a contact email and a support email listed.

Contact Vendor

Q & A

Back to top


Back to top